General Business/Commerce is one of the most popular majors in the nation, ranking 9th of all the majors we analyze. In 2019-2020, 55,749 degrees were awarded to students with this major.

Across Illinois, there were 1,741 general business/commerce graduates with average earnings and debt of $0 and $0 respectively. At the master’s degree level specifically, there were 1,064 general business/commerce graduates with average earnings and debt of $57,267 and $46,814 respectively.

For this year’s “Best Value General Business Schools for a Master’s in Illinois” ranking, we looked at 2 colleges that offer a degree in general business/commerce. This ranking identifies schools with high-quality general business/commerce programs that also have a lower cost than schools of similar quality.

Some of the factors we look at when determining these rankings are overall quality of the general business/commerce program at the school and the cost of the school after aid is awarded among other things. See our ranking methodology to learn more.

Top 2 Best Value Master’s Degree Colleges for General Business/Commerce in Illinois

#1

Northwestern University

Evanston, Illinois
#1 in overall quality

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end Northwestern University. The school came in at #1 for the Best Value General Business Schools for a Master’s in Illinois. Evanston, Illinois is the setting for this large institution of higher learning. The private not-for-profit school handed out masters’s general business degrees to 1,048 students in 2019-2020.

Northwestern not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#1 on our “Best General Business/Commerce Master’s Degree Schools in Illinois” list. Average graduate tuition and fees at Northwestern University are $56,567, but you may pay more or less depending on your major.

#2

University of Chicago

Chicago, Illinois
#2 in overall quality

You’ll join some of the best and brightest minds around if you attend University of Chicago. The school came in at #2 for the Best Value General Business Schools for a Master’s in Illinois. University of Chicago is a fairly large school located in Chicago, Illinois that handed out 11 masters’s general business degrees in 2019-2020.

UChicago not only placed well in this ranking. It is also #2 on our “Best General Business/Commerce Master’s Degree Schools in Illinois” list. Average graduate tuition and fees at UChicago are $61,548, but some majors have different tuition rates.
